Aside from the usual out-of-town trips, I am thinking of other exciting activities for the kids this summer.
Below are some of the activities on my list:
- Visit parks and playgrounds within Metro Manila such Quezon City Memorial Circle, Ayala Triangle Gardens, Luneta Park. Early morning jog at the UP-Diliman Academic Oval is also a cool idea.
- Engage the kids in reading. We are going to collect books. Pre-owned ones are okey. That is why, we are going to hoard books from Booksale, and Bookay-ukay. This plan also entails purchasing a sturdy bookshelf. 🙂
- Homeschool Yohan, an incoming Nursery pupil, and Thea, especially on Mathematics and Filipino subjects.
- Prepare more kid-friendly recipes and involve Thea and Yohan in the kitchen.
- Arts and crafts weekend bonding with the kids.
